Buying Guide for the Best Portable Camp Toilets

Choosing the right portable camp toilet can significantly enhance your outdoor experience by providing comfort and convenience. When selecting a portable camp toilet, it's important to consider various factors that will meet your specific needs and preferences. Here are some key specifications to help you make an informed decision.
TypePortable camp toilets come in different types, including bucket toilets, collapsible toilets, flushable toilets, and composting toilets. The type of toilet you choose will depend on your preferences for convenience, ease of use, and environmental impact. Bucket toilets are simple and affordable, collapsible toilets are lightweight and easy to transport, flushable toilets offer a more traditional bathroom experience, and composting toilets are eco-friendly but may require more maintenance.
CapacityCapacity refers to the amount of waste a portable camp toilet can hold before it needs to be emptied. This is important because it affects how often you'll need to clean and maintain the toilet. Smaller capacities (around 2-5 gallons) are suitable for short trips or solo campers, while larger capacities (up to 10 gallons or more) are better for longer trips or larger groups. Consider the duration of your trip and the number of people using the toilet to determine the right capacity for you.
PortabilityPortability is a key factor when choosing a camp toilet, as it determines how easy it is to transport and set up. Lightweight and compact designs are ideal for backpacking or situations where space is limited. Look for features like carrying handles, foldable designs, and lightweight materials to ensure the toilet is easy to move and store. If you have a vehicle to transport your gear, you might prioritize comfort and capacity over portability.
Ease of UseEase of use encompasses how simple it is to set up, use, and clean the portable camp toilet. Some models come with features like built-in seats, splash guards, and waste bags that make them more user-friendly. Consider how comfortable and straightforward the toilet is to use, especially if you have children or elderly individuals in your group. A toilet that is easy to clean and maintain will also save you time and effort during your trip.
DurabilityDurability refers to how well the portable camp toilet can withstand outdoor conditions and repeated use. Look for toilets made from high-quality, sturdy materials like heavy-duty plastic or stainless steel. A durable toilet will last longer and provide better value for your investment. If you plan to use the toilet frequently or in rugged environments, prioritize models that are known for their robustness and reliability.
Odor ControlOdor control is an important consideration for maintaining a pleasant camping experience. Some portable camp toilets come with features like airtight seals, ventilation systems, or chemical treatments to minimize odors. If you are sensitive to smells or plan to use the toilet in close proximity to your campsite, look for models with effective odor control mechanisms. This will help keep your camping area fresh and comfortable.
Environmental ImpactEnvironmental impact refers to how eco-friendly the portable camp toilet is. Composting toilets and those that use biodegradable waste bags are better for the environment as they reduce waste and pollution. If you are environmentally conscious, consider choosing a toilet that minimizes its impact on nature. Additionally, be mindful of how you dispose of waste and follow Leave No Trace principles to protect the environment.
